Color spec
| Brand | Diamond Vogel |
| Name | Stone Hearth |
| SKU | 0364 |
| Hex | #D1C9AC |
| RGB | 209, 201, 172 |
| HSL | 47°, 29%, 75% |
| LRV | 58 |
| Undertone | warm yellow tone |
| Family | Neutral |
About Diamond Vogel Stone Hearth
At LRV 58, Stone Hearth is a light color that bounces daylight around a room without tipping into stark white. Its yellow undertone is the part to watch: it gets picked up by whatever sits next to it, so test it against your trim, floor and the room's main light before committing. It holds its undertone in most exposures, which is what makes light shades like this so forgiving room to room.
Stone Hearth is an easy whole-room color for living spaces and bedrooms, and light enough to carry onto trim or a ceiling if you want a soft, seamless look. Greige-leaning neutrals like this are the safe whole-home choice when you want warmth without committing to a color.

Diamond Vogel Stone Hearth Equivalents at Other Brands
Matching Stone Hearth from a different paint counter? Below is the single closest color in each major US deck and how close it really is. Remember that any paint store can also custom-tint Diamond Vogel 0364 directly — these equivalents are for when you'd rather stay inside one brand's own deck.
Sherwin-Williams Equivalent of Stone Hearth
At Sherwin-Williams, the closest color to Stone Hearth is Natural Wool (SW 9508) — very close at ΔE 3.1, though not an exact twin. It sits at the same lightness (LRV 59 vs 58) and carries a warm red-orange undertone; sample both side by side if the room gets strong natural light. See the full Natural Wool swatch →
Behr Equivalent of Stone Hearth
Behr's nearest match is Prairie House (PPU9-12), visually identical in normal room light (ΔE 1.58). It sits at the same lightness (LRV 58 vs 58) and carries a warm red-orange undertone, so it substitutes for Stone Hearth without repainting risk. See the full Prairie House swatch →
Benjamin Moore Equivalent of Stone Hearth
Benjamin Moore's nearest match is Jonesboro Cream (241), visually identical in normal room light (ΔE 1.36). It runs slightly darker (LRV 56 vs 58) and carries a warm red-orange undertone, so it substitutes for Stone Hearth without repainting risk. See the full Jonesboro Cream swatch →
Valspar Equivalent of Stone Hearth
Valspar's nearest match is Wild Hillside (V095-2), visually identical in normal room light (ΔE 1.1). It sits at the same lightness (LRV 57.4 vs 58) and carries a warm yellow undertone, so it substitutes for Stone Hearth without repainting risk. See the full Wild Hillside swatch →
